Literature Reference: A modest gentleman can cross great rivers. Source from 'The Book of Changes, Qian Gua'.
谦: Humble, modest, and gracious. Polite, with a deep understanding of etiquette.
达: Arrival, dignitaries, in names often signifies talent, abundant support from influential people, unimpeded access in all directions, and the virtue of traversing the world with ease.
Meaning: Modest and enlightened, embodying noble virtues and a broad mind.
